Independent Social Workers – Children’s Assessments (Self-Employed/Associate)

Join Our Growing Associate Network

We’re expanding our network of experienced Independent Social Workers across England to support Local Authorities, Independent Fostering Agencies and Children’s Services with a range of high-quality statutory and specialist assessments.

If you’re an experienced Children’s Social Worker looking for flexible, well-supported assessment work, we’d love to hear from you.

Assessments include:

  • Kinship Assessments
  • Parenting Assessments
  • PAMs Assessments
  • Form F Assessments
  • Special Guardianship Order (SGO) Assessments
  • Connected Persons Assessments
  • Viability Assessments
  • Foster Carer Reviews
  • Adoption Assessments
  • Court-directed Assessments

What we’re looking for:

  • Qualified Social Worker with Social Work England registration
  • Minimum 3 years’ post-qualifying experience within Children’s Services
  • Previous experience completing one or more of the above assessments independently
  • Excellent report writing and analytical skills
  • Ability to manage your own workload and meet agreed timescales
  • Enhanced DBS (or willingness to obtain one)
  • Access to your own transport for community-based work (where required)
